Default membership involving 2 URLs hosted on 2 different servers
Hi, My client has his corporate magazine site with godaddy.com and the blog site with another.
He wants to
1- sell annual subscriptions from both sites, from the corp and from the blog.(it is a digital magazine)
2- reader pays one time for the whole year (12)
3- each month the reader either gets a combination of email reminder to download mag and a new link in their member area accessible only from the blog url, not from the corp url.
4- he wants to be able to allow the reader to download the magazine only from the blog not the corp site. The reason for this is that the corporate site is targeting business owners for advertising purposes. the blog targets the readers. but does not want to lose the opportunity to sell a subscription to a reader if they stumble across his corporate site first instead of the blog. (hope that makes sense)

So far 3 different developers have told me the same thing..." combining to databases hosted on different servers is a HUGE undertaking"... what am I not understanding? can't we use a shopping cart service along with and an autoresponder-email-broadcasting service to make this work without the HUGE unertaking.

Default Re: membership involving 2 URLs hosted on 2 different servers
Elizabeth,
Just going by what you say above:
-You want visitors to either site to be able sign up for membership which includes access to both sites.
-You need a payment processor that can handle the dual membership
-You want to be able to have one list they are all added to so emails can go out as needed (i.e. to download mag, etc)

You have several options depending on the website platform you are suing- is it a static site (html?) or is it Wordpress, Drupal, Joomla, etc.

For a static site you can get everything you need by using a service like 1shoppingcart. It can be a little pricey but, worth it to have an all-in-one.

For Wordpress, Drupal, Joomla and others like them, you should be able to find a plugin or plugins that will do what you need. There are many membership program add-ons that work well with these (some work with static sites too). These programs can then be integrated with whatever payment processor (ex. Paypal) and autoresponder service you want to use.

Hope that helps you a bit
